Axios reports that U.S. Central Command (CENTCOM) commander Adm. Brad Cooper recommended ending the recent bombing campaign around the Strait of Hormuz after concluding it had largely achieved its objectives and reached the limit of its effectiveness.
According to Axios, Cooper told senior defense officials that two weeks of strikes had significantly degraded Iran’s ability to attack shipping and that most planned targets had already been hit. He reportedly said the remaining roughly 20% of designated Operation Epic Fury targets would require a return to major combat operations, and that absent such a decision, there was little military value in continuing the limited bombing campaign.
Axios says Cooper’s assessment, along with warnings from Joint Chiefs Chairman Gen. Dan Caine about dwindling air defense interceptor stocks, helped influence President Trump’s decision to pause U.S. strikes on Friday. The report adds that U.S.-Iran talks are continuing while both sides appear to be observing an informal “quiet for quiet” pause.Barak Ravid (@BarakRavid)🇺🇸🇮🇷The top U.S. military commander in the Middle East, Adm. Kyiv has begun a new campaign to bring the war home to Russia.
After months of escalating attacks on oil depots and refineries, it has abruptly shifted targets, turning its sights to warehouses and depots belonging to Wildberries, a Russian retail giant often described as the country’s equivalent of Amazon ⤵️

Russian Intelligence to Iran: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y accused Russia of supplying active satellite intelligence to Iran to facilitate strikes on U.S. military bases and Gulf state infrastructure. Ukrainian intelligence reportedly tracked Russian satellite surveillance focusing on four regional air bases across Bahrain, Jordan, and Kuwait just prior to recent Iranian attacks.
